1. Top
  2. ブログ一覧
  3. 成功する要件定義とリスク管理:プロジェクト安定と効率向上へのアプローチ

デジタルトランスフォーメーション

成功する要件定義とリスク管理:プロジェクト安定と効率向上へのアプローチ

公開日

2024.11.05

成功する要件定義とリスク管理:プロジェクト安定と効率向上へのアプローチのサムネイル

要件定義は、システム開発プロジェクトの成否を左右する重要なプロセスであり、プロジェクトの目的や方向性を明確にする役割を担っています。特に、要件定義にリスク管理を組み込むことは、プロジェクト全体の安定化やコストとスケジュールの管理において欠かせません。多くのプロジェクトで、初期段階での要件定義が不十分だったために、後半で予期しない問題やリスクが顕在化し、結果としてプロジェクトの失敗を招くケースが少なくありません。リスク管理を意識した要件定義が行われることで、潜在的なリスクが早期に発見され、迅速に対応策が取られるため、プロジェクトの進行がより安定し、成功の確率が高まります。
本記事では、要件定義がリスク管理にどのように貢献するかについて、業界ごとに異なるアプローチや具体的な実践例を交えて解説します。また、リスク管理の強化に役立つツールの紹介や、要件定義プロセスの最適化方法についても触れ、リーダーやエンジニアが実際にプロジェクトで活用できる知識を提供します。

リスク管理における要件定義の重要性

要件定義は、プロジェクトが進行する際にリスクを最小限に抑えるための基盤として機能します。プロジェクトの初期段階で、関係者全員がプロジェクトの目的や成果物、スケジュール、リソース要件について明確に合意し、理解を深めることで、プロジェクトの進行中に発生し得るリスクを未然に防ぐことが可能です。要件が曖昧なままプロジェクトが進行すると、作業の重複や無駄が発生し、予算やスケジュールが著しく影響を受けるリスクが高まります。
例えば、システムの仕様が最初から明確でない場合、関係者の意図が異なり、開発が進む中で多くの手戻り作業が発生する可能性があります。これにより、プロジェクトの予算が超過し、納期が遅れることにつながります。また、要件定義におけるリスク管理は、リスクを正確に評価し、適切な対応策を計画するプロセスです。リスク評価が行われることで、各リスクの発生頻度や影響度を把握し、適切な優先順位を設定することができます。
さらに、要件定義におけるリスク管理は、プロジェクトチームとステークホルダーの間で共通の認識を形成し、合意を築くプロセスとしても重要です。要件定義段階で合意形成がしっかりと行われていれば、プロジェクトが進行するにつれて不確実性が減少し、ステークホルダー間のコミュニケーションが円滑になります。これにより、関係者全員が一丸となってプロジェクトの目標に向かうことができ、リスクの発生を防ぐと同時に、プロジェクト全体の透明性と安定性が向上します。

業界別の要件定義とリスク管理のアプローチ

要件定義とリスク管理の方法は業界ごとに異なり、各業界特有のリスク要因に応じたプロセスが求められます。これにより、リスク管理の効果が最大化され、プロジェクトの安定と効率向上が図られます。

製造業

製造業では、製品の品質や納期の厳守が重視されるため、要件定義の段階で製品の品質基準や生産プロセスの詳細な仕様を明確に設定することが求められます。例えば、自動車製造プロジェクトでは、すべての部品が厳格な品質管理基準を満たす必要があり、これを要件定義に反映させることで、製品の欠陥リスクを未然に防ぎます。また、サプライチェーンの安定供給が重要であり、部品の供給が途絶えることなく、かつコスト効率よく確保することが求められます。供給面でのリスクを要件定義段階で確認し、関連部門と調整することで、生産ラインでのトラブルや遅延のリスクを抑えることができます。

金融業界

金融業界においては、法的要件やコンプライアンスが重要な要素であり、特にデータ保護やセキュリティリスクの管理が優先されます。金融機関のプロジェクトでは、要件定義段階で顧客情報の保護を徹底し、システムがコンプライアンス要件に適合するように設計されることが必須です。具体的には、システムにアクセス制御を導入し、データの暗号化を施すことで、データ漏洩のリスクを最小限に抑えます。さらに、法的なトラブルを回避するため、要件定義においても法令に準拠した仕様を組み込み、データアクセスの透明性や正確な記録保持が可能となるように設計します。こうしたリスク管理は、金融業界特有の厳格な要件を満たしつつ、顧客からの信頼も確保することが目的です。

IT業界

IT業界は、技術の進化が著しく、顧客のニーズも頻繁に変化するため、柔軟な要件定義とリスク管理が求められます。アジャイル開発手法を採用することで、顧客のニーズの変化に応じて迅速に対応できる体制を整えることができます。また、リスク管理の観点から、プロジェクト進行中に発生する技術的なリスクに対しても、事前に対応策を講じることが重要です。例えば、プロジェクトの進行中に新しい技術が導入される場合でも、リソースや技術サポートを事前に確保しておくことで、リスクの発生を最小限に抑えられます。IT業界ではこのように、柔軟なリスク管理と要件定義が、変動するニーズに応じたプロジェクトの安定化に貢献します。

要件定義がプロジェクトの安定性と効率に与える影響

要件定義がプロジェクトの安定性と効率に与える影響は計り知れません。要件定義をしっかり行うことで、プロジェクトの方向性が明確になり、関係者全員が共通の目標を持って進めるための基盤が形成されます。要件が曖昧であると、後々になって関係者間の認識違いや不確実性が発生しやすく、プロジェクトの進行が妨げられます。
一方で、プロジェクトの目的やゴールが明確に定義されている場合、プロジェクトチームやステークホルダー間での合意が形成されやすく、後からの変更が最小限に抑えられ、プロジェクトの安定性が確保されます。
また、要件定義が具体的であるほど、プロジェクトメンバーは各自の役割や作業内容を理解しやすくなり、効率的に作業を進めることが可能となります。明確な要件に基づいてタスクを割り振ることで、作業の重複や手戻りを防ぎ、無駄なリソースの浪費を抑えられます。こうして、プロジェクト全体の生産性が高まり、スケジュールの遅延や予算の超過といったリスクも軽減されます。さらに、要件定義がしっかりしていると、リスク管理のプロセスも強化されます。事前にリスクを特定し、その影響や対応策を評価しておくことで、予想外の問題が発生した際にもスムーズに対処できる体制が整います。
要件定義がプロジェクトに与えるもう一つの重要な影響は、関係者間のコミュニケーションを円滑にする点です。要件が明文化されていると、プロジェクトメンバーやステークホルダーはいつでも参照でき、疑問点や不明点があれば早期に確認することができます。これにより、意見のすれ違いや誤解が減少し、プロジェクト全体の流れがスムーズになります。また、プロジェクトが進行していく中で要件が変わる場合も、明確な要件定義があることで、変更の影響範囲や調整事項がすぐに把握でき、柔軟に対応できるようになります。最終的に、要件定義がプロジェクトに与える影響は、企業のビジネス競争力にもつながります。プロジェクトの安定性と効率が高まることで、企業はより高品質な成果物を顧客に提供しやすくなり、顧客からの信頼を得やすくなります。特に、顧客のニーズに合致したシステムや製品を迅速に提供できることは、競争の激しい市場での差別化要素となります。さらに、要件定義が十分に行われることで、企業はプロジェクトの予算とスケジュールを効果的に管理できるようになり、余剰リソースを新たな成長機会に投入する余裕も生まれます。

リスク管理ツールに関する紹介

要件定義でリスク管理を効果的に行うためには、適切なリスク管理ツールの活用が不可欠です。以下に、リスクの可視化、評価、優先順位付けに役立つツールを紹介します。

Active Risk Manager (ARM)

Active Risk Managerは、リスクの発生頻度や影響度の分析、リスクの見える化、ステークホルダー間でのリスク情報の共有を可能にする統合型のリスク管理ツールです。プロジェクトの複雑性が高まる中で、リアルタイムでリスクをモニタリングし、迅速に対応できる機能を備えています。ARMは、大規模プロジェクトや多部門にまたがるプロジェクトに最適であり、プロジェクトの安定性向上に役立ちます。

RiskWatch

RiskWatchは、セキュリティリスクやコンプライアンスリスクの管理に特化したツールで、リスクの定量化や評価が迅速に行えます。リスク評価に基づいてリスク緩和策を計画し、特に法的リスクが重視されるプロジェクトでの使用に適しています。監査対応やコンプライアンス遵守が重視される金融業界やセキュリティ要件の厳しいプロジェクトにおいて、リスク評価プロセスの効率化が図れます。

Protecht.ERM

Protecht.ERMは、エンタープライズリスク管理に特化したツールであり、組織全体のリスクを一元管理します。リアルタイムでのリスク可視化が可能で、リスクマトリクスやダッシュボードでリスクの状況を把握し、即時対応が可能です。リスク管理が難しい大規模プロジェクトでも、状況に応じた迅速な判断が行えます。

これらのツールを活用することで、リスクの可視化や評価、優先順位の設定が効果的に行え、プロジェクト進行中のリスク管理が円滑に進みます。複雑で大規模なプロジェクトでは特にリスク管理ツールが有用であり、プロジェクトの安定性を支える要素となります。

結論

要件定義は、システム開発プロジェクトの成功に欠かせないプロセスであり、リスク管理を通じてプロジェクトの安定性と効率性が飛躍的に向上します。業界ごとに異なるリスクを把握し、それぞれに対応する要件定義プロセスを取り入れることは、長期的なビジネス成長のために重要です。また、リスク管理ツールを活用し、プロジェクト全体のリスク評価と対応を体系化することで、プロジェクトの成功率が高まり、ビジネス競争力の強化にもつながります。
リスク管理を重視した要件定義は、プロジェクトの成功を支える基盤であり、最終的なビジネス成果に寄与する戦略的なプロセスであると言えます。

参考文献

著者:松本 均 / Hitoshi Matsumoto
#要件管理